Engel’s gets some noteworthy assistance

November
21

Former ABC newsman Ted Koppel has taken an interest in a bill, co-sponsored by Rep. Eliot Engel, that would amend the Social Security Act to provide coverage for cardiac and pulmonary rehabilitation services.

According to a news release from Engel’s office, Koppel and his wife recently met with the Bronx Democrat, to express their support for the Pulmonary and Cardiac Rehabilitation Act of 2007. The bill would create specific cardiac and pulmonary rehabilitation benefit categories under Medicare.

Koppel’s wife suffers from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ease.

Engel, whose district stretches into Westchester and then across the Hudson River into Rockland County, sits on the Health Subcommittee of the Energy and Commerce Committee.
